The size of Mallacoota is approximately 242.5 square kilometres. It has 13 parks covering nearly 106.2% of total area. The population of Mallacoota in 2016 was 1063 people. By 2021 the population was 1183 showing a population growth of 11.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mallacoota is 60-69 years. Households in Mallacoota are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mallacoota work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 78.30% of the homes in Mallacoota were owner-occupied compared with 79.00% in 2016.
Mallacoota has 1,282 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Mallacoota have seen a 61.07%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 47.50% increase. As at 30 November 2025:
